Ojus Chugh
74aa251715
Refine Redox OS support in native_bootstrap.sh
...
- Removed unused detect_installed_packages function
- Added git installation check before other packages
- Improved package installation with individual checking
- Made package list more conservative with core essentials only
- Added better error handling that warns instead of failing
- Improved comments and messaging for clarity
- Added note about experimental nature of building on Redox itself
Addresses feedback on issue #1699
Signed-off-by: Ojus Chugh <ojuschugh@gmail.com>
2025-11-30 17:54:27 +05:30
Ojus Chugh
3349b56184
Added Redox target with package manager support to native_bootstrap.sh
...
Signed-off-by: Ojus Chugh <ojuschugh@gmail.com>
2025-11-30 16:19:32 +05:30
Jeremy Soller
f4fe816850
Merge branch 'fix-push-combine' into 'master'
...
Fix push combination not triggering mount
See merge request redox-os/redox!1717
2025-11-27 06:15:48 -07:00
Jeremy Soller
d877f4ff5a
Merge branch 'riscv-ci-fix' into 'master'
...
Disable patch and cosmic-text for riscv64gc
See merge request redox-os/redox!1716
2025-11-27 06:13:57 -07:00
Wildan M
c9b6d7893b
Fix push combination not triggering mount
2025-11-27 03:00:46 -08:00
Wildan M
10e0ab50a4
Disable patch and cosmic-text for riscv64gc
2025-11-26 21:07:35 -08:00
Jeremy Soller
7e122d72fd
Merge branch 'rustpython-x86' into 'master'
...
Update rustpython to fix i586 build
See merge request redox-os/redox!1715
2025-11-26 21:56:56 -07:00
Wildan M
203960a0fd
Update rustpython to fix i586 build
2025-11-26 20:44:43 -08:00
Jeremy Soller
49bdc21933
Merge branch 'desktop-ci' into 'master'
...
Enable desktop packages on build servers
See merge request redox-os/redox!1714
2025-11-26 17:54:11 -07:00
Wildan M
5d10e485d1
Enable desktop packages on build servers
2025-11-26 15:39:13 -08:00
Jeremy Soller
6548af0913
Merge branch 'website-installs' into 'master'
...
Add installations to website recipe
See merge request redox-os/redox!1712
2025-11-25 07:51:42 -07:00
Jeremy Soller
14d344a64c
Merge branch 'flake-nix' into 'master'
...
Update flake nix
See merge request redox-os/redox!1713
2025-11-25 07:50:37 -07:00
Wildan M
63694cf409
Update flake nix
2025-11-25 06:27:53 -08:00
Wildan M
3874142a82
Add installations to website recipe
2025-11-24 21:30:09 -08:00
Jeremy Soller
fb9d5bfbe1
Merge branch 'non-tui-flow-fix' into 'master'
...
Fix non TUI with logs flow
See merge request redox-os/redox!1711
2025-11-24 11:53:45 -07:00
Wildan M
b6f5d01597
Fix non tui with logs flow
2025-11-24 07:31:51 -08:00
Jeremy Soller
7e46f5747b
Merge branch 'makefile-fix' into 'master'
...
Fix Makefile
See merge request redox-os/redox!1708
2025-11-23 06:36:22 -07:00
Jeremy Soller
121e336882
Merge branch 'installer-fix' into 'master'
...
Fix fstools requiring gcc on host
See merge request redox-os/redox!1710
2025-11-23 06:35:43 -07:00
Jeremy Soller
158ce47959
Merge branch 'trig-rebuild' into 'master'
...
Trigger cookbook rebuild on make pull
See merge request redox-os/redox!1709
2025-11-23 06:35:05 -07:00
Wildan M
b38f64c2f5
Fix fstools requiring gcc on host
2025-11-22 22:52:48 -08:00
Wildan M
0a68b0289e
Trigger cookbook rebuild on make pull
2025-11-22 21:37:43 -08:00
Wormss9
5249d8d9e5
Fix Makefile
2025-11-23 06:03:00 +01:00
Jeremy Soller
927e4cf0ab
Merge branch 'trim-deps' into 'master'
...
Trim deps, remove legacy bins, fix clean without container
See merge request redox-os/redox!1707
2025-11-22 17:56:04 -07:00
Jeremy Soller
b2f60b8d9f
hwd now launches pcid
2025-11-22 17:31:28 -07:00
Wildan M
bb57b364bb
Trim deps, remove legacy bins, fix clean without container
2025-11-22 16:02:38 -08:00
Jeremy Soller
d982644a73
Merge branch 'uutils_thin_lto' into 'master'
...
Use ThinLTO rather than fat LTO for uutils
See merge request redox-os/redox!1706
2025-11-22 15:02:32 -07:00
bjorn3
2941e1dcda
Use ThinLTO rather than fat LTO for uutils
...
This reduces compile times from 2m50s to 1m56s.
2025-11-22 22:25:40 +01:00
Ribbon
08f5d72ce1
Small improvement to HARDWARE.md
2025-11-22 15:24:10 -03:00
Ribbon
8270d68b5d
Improve and simplify HARDWARE.md
2025-11-22 15:20:28 -03:00
Ribbon
6ffba92954
Merge branch 'master' into 'master'
...
Edit HARDWARE.md for enhanced standardization.
See merge request redox-os/redox!1678
2025-11-22 14:50:51 -03:00
Jonathan McCormick Jr.
cf26822ec3
Edit HARDWARE.md for enhanced standardization.
2025-11-22 14:50:51 -03:00
Jeremy Soller
09676d4ebd
Use kibi instead of smith in minimal configs
2025-11-22 08:52:06 -07:00
Jeremy Soller
69768efce7
Merge branch 'update-cargo' into 'master'
...
Update redox-pkg lock
See merge request redox-os/redox!1705
2025-11-22 07:46:23 -07:00
Wildan M
536a3454e8
Update redox-pkg lock
2025-11-22 06:38:33 -08:00
Jeremy Soller
df4bed146c
Merge branch 'fetch-target' into 'master'
...
Add fetch target
See merge request redox-os/redox!1704
2025-11-22 06:41:45 -07:00
Jeremy Soller
5d28f73987
Merge branch 'binary-at-fetch' into 'master'
...
Move package binary download at fetch step
See merge request redox-os/redox!1703
2025-11-22 06:41:24 -07:00
Jeremy Soller
425e4e4eba
Merge branch 'expand-pkg-toml' into 'master'
...
Use expanded package toml and switch repo.toml to use blake3 hash
See merge request redox-os/redox!1702
2025-11-22 06:40:04 -07:00
Jeremy Soller
883ae89301
Merge branch 'goaccess' into 'master'
...
Port of goaccess
See merge request redox-os/redox!1701
2025-11-22 06:36:49 -07:00
Rafael Senties Martinelli
4e2665bd98
Port of goaccess
2025-11-22 06:36:49 -07:00
Wildan M
322e6050b9
Add fetch target
2025-11-22 05:11:07 -08:00
Wildan M
31e0ab5f82
Move package binary download at fetch step
2025-11-22 04:49:29 -08:00
Wildan M
a7b7020f2f
Use expanded package toml and switch repo.toml to use blake3 hash
2025-11-22 04:25:22 -08:00
Jeremy Soller
0a5fee866c
Restore llvm-config (for mesa)
2025-11-21 12:22:46 -07:00
Jeremy Soller
738e56afd7
update termion
2025-11-21 12:08:27 -07:00
Jeremy Soller
ab57f8eab0
rust: remove unused llvm-config
2025-11-21 11:19:50 -07:00
Jeremy Soller
cb3a5599e7
Use llvm-config in rust recipe folder and update to llvm21
2025-11-21 10:47:07 -07:00
Jeremy Soller
6174d80b79
Update config/llvm
2025-11-21 10:46:51 -07:00
Jeremy Soller
0580e3c3db
Update rust submodule
2025-11-21 10:46:37 -07:00
Jeremy Soller
898747167c
Rename llvm20 to llvm21 (actual version)
2025-11-21 10:37:29 -07:00
Jeremy Soller
1efe5f71aa
Add llvm20 and use for rust recipe
2025-11-21 10:08:58 -07:00